#3BDCAC Hex Color Code

#3BDCAC

The Hexadecimal Color #3BDCAC is a contrast shade of Medium Turquoise. #3BDCAC RGB value is rgb(59, 220, 172). RGB Color Model of #3BDCAC consists of 23% red, 86% green and 67% blue. HSL color Mode of #3BDCAC has 162°(degrees) Hue, 70% Saturation and 55% Lightness. #3BDCAC color has an wavelength of 518n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#3BDCAC is #66FFCC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#3BDCAC is #3DA. The Closest Color to #3BDCAC is #48D1CC. Official Name of #3BDCAC Hex Code is Puerto Rico.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#3BDCAC is 73 Cyan 0 Magenta 22 Yellow 14 Black and #3BDCAC CMY is 73, 0, 22.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#3BDCAC is hsl(162,70,55,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(162, 73, 86).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#3BDCAC is 34.84, 55.09, 47.82.
Hex8 Value of #3BDCAC is #3BDCACFF. Decimal Value of #3BDCAC is 3923116 and Octal Value of #3BDCAC is 16756254. Binary Value of #3BDCAC is 111011, 11011100, 10101100 and Android of #3BDCAC is 4282113196 / 0xff3bdcac.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#3BDCAC is 0.253, 0.4, 0.4 and YIQ Color Space of #3BDCAC is 166.389, -80.5175, -48.9891.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#3BDCAC is 41.43, 69.29, 47.88.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#3BDCAC is 79.09, -52.05, 11.93.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#3BDCAC is 79.09, -60.79, 25.87.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#3BDCAC is 79.09, 53.4, 167.09. Hunter Lab variable of #3BDCAC is 74.22, -46.1, 13.76.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#3BDCAC

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
